资讯
MCS-51单片机定时器/计数器常见习题解答(2024-08-30)
MCS-51单片机定时器/计数器常见习题解答;1、根据定时器/计数器0方式1逻辑结构图,分析门控位GATE取不同值时,启动定时器的工作过程。
答:当GATE=0:软件启动定时器,即用指令使TCON......
C51中断函数的写法(2024-08-19)
; 启动定时器T0
当定时器时间到产生中断就自动跳到以下中断函数,中断函数不需要做任何声明;
void timer0( ) interrupt 1 5个中......
51单片机定时器使用时非常重要的6点经验详细的总结(2023-10-10)
来启动定时器T0、T1。
当INT0引脚为高电平时TR0置位,启动定时器T0;
当INT1引脚为高电平时TR1置位,启动定时器T1。
GATE=0时,仅由TR0,TR1置位分别启动定时器T0、T1......
8051特殊功能寄存器基础详解(2023-10-30)
便于进行位操作。TCON的作用是控制定时器的启、停,标志定时器溢出和中断情况。其中,TFl、TRl、TF0和TR0位用于定时器/计数器;IEl、ITl、IE0和IT0位用于中断系统。由于TCON是可以位寻址的,因而如果只清溢出或启动定时器......
第5章 定时器/计数器(2024-08-09)
/T M1 M0
T1 T0
GATE:门控位
GATE=0,以运行控制位TRx启动定时器
GATE=1,以外中断请求信号(INT1或INT0)启动定时器......
stm32delay函数怎么写(2024-08-08)
stm32delay函数怎么写;STM32的延时函数可以使用SysTick定时器来实现。SysTick定时器是一个24位的计数器,它可以在每个时钟周期自动减少计数值,直到计数值为0时触发中断。我们......
80C51单片机的定时器/计数器介绍(2024-03-13)
=0时候,只需要在软件上使TCON置TR0或者TR1为1,既可以启动定时器/计数器。当GATE=1时,不仅需要在软件上使TCON置TR0或者TR1为1,还需要由外部中断引脚INT0————或INT1......
MCS-51 单片机的定时器/计数器(2022-12-09)
位分为两组,高4位控制T1,低4位控制T0。
(1)GATE——门控位
0:以TRX(X=0,1)来启动定时器/计数器运行。
1:用外中断引脚(INT0*或INT1*)上的高电平和TRX来启动定时器......
51单片机定时器中断基础(2023-01-11)
进入一次中断函数的初值为:
TH0=(65536-45872)/256; TL0=(65536-45872)%256;
3.打开总中断,开启定时器0中断,启动定时器0
首先涉及到中断允许寄存器IE(可以......
80C51单片机定时器/计数器详解(含工作方式)(2023-06-19)
定义为低优先级中断。
定时器/计数器工作模式寄存器TMOD
TF1---定时器1溢出标志位。
当定时器1记满溢出时,由硬件使TF1置1,并且申请中断。进入中断服务程序后,由硬件自动清0。需要......
定时器功能演示程序(2022-12-26)
赋予初值 */
TL1 = 0x06;
TH1 = 0x00; /* 定时器赋予初值 */
TR0 = 1; /* 启动定时器 */
TR1 = 1; /* 启动定时器 */
delay2 = 0......
单片机定时器0、1演示程序(2022-12-26)
= 0x06;
TH0 = 0x00; /* 定时器赋予初值 */
TL1 = 0x06;
TH1 = 0x00; /* 定时器赋予初值 */
TR0 = 1; /* 启动定时器 */
TR1 = 1......
OC8051软件编程说明(2024-07-31)
TR1 : 定时器1运行控制,1:启动定时/计数器
TF0 : 定时器0溢出标志,硬件置位,软件清0
TR0 : 定时器0运行控制,1:启动定时/计数器
IE1 : 外部......
两个80c51单片机之间怎样进行串行通信(2024-08-21)
; //定时器T1工作于方式2(可自动重装的8位定时器)
SCON=0x40; //串口工作方式1,不允......
51单片机C语言程序100例分析(2)定时器+中断(2022-12-07)
; // 启动定时器 T0
TF0=0; //清定时器溢出标志位
P2=0xff;
while(1)// 无限循环等待查询
{
while(TF0==0......
单片机中断寄存器知识点总结(2024-08-14)
;
TR0 = 1;//启动定时器
3)、用到串口中断时
EX1 = 1;//外部中断1分开关
IT1 = 1;//触发方式:下降沿
PX1 = 1;//设置......
51单片机C语言程序100例分析(3)串口(2022-12-07)
; //可证明这是13位计数器TL0低5位的赋初值方法
TR0=1; //启动定时器T0
}
}
}
for(j=0;jdelay();
TR0=0......
基于STC51单片机的霓虹灯(2024-04-07)
<<2); //选择定时工作方式
TMOD &= ~(1<<3); //门控位:由运行控制位TR启动定时器
TL0 = 156......
51的单片机定时中断基本概念及简单实验(2023-01-12)
器
①51 单片机有两组定时器/计数器,因为既可以定时,又可以计数,故称之为定时器/计数器。
②定时器/计数器和单片机的 CPU 是相互独立的。定时器/计数器工作的过程是自动完成的,不需要 CPU 的参......
单片机的定时器(2024-08-12)
中的TRO或TR1为1,就可以启动定时器/计数器工作。
GATE=1时,不仅要在编写程序时,使TCON中的TRO或TR1为1,且需......
定时计数器_单片机_普中(2024-08-05)
)学习定时器需要明白的几点:
①普通51单片机有两组定时/计数器,因为即可以定时,又可以计数,故称之为定时/计数器;
②定时/计数器和单片机的CPU是相互对立的,定时/计数器工作的过程是自动......
51单片机定时器、串口、中断(2024-08-22)
位TR0、TR1共同控制来启动定时器/计数器
GATE =0,由TR0和TR1置位来启动定时器/计数器**(一般为0)**
C/!T:模式选择位:
1时,计数器模式;
0时,定时器模式;
M0 &......
用定时器实现按键消抖(2024-07-31)
用定时器实现按键消抖;
消除抖动的实现方法
在发生中断后,延时一段时间(抖动时间t),再去读取按键值;
这里实现这段延时的方法就是使用定时器;
当按键发生中断时,启动定时器,定时器延时t秒后......
STM32——TIM定时器(2024-07-29)
器寄存器(TIMx_CNT) 、预分频器寄存器(TIMx_PSC)、自动重载寄存器(TIMx_ARR), 4、定时器周期计算
标准库初始化结构体:
TIM_TimeBaseInitTypeDef......
关于高速单片机STM32H7定时器同步启动并输出多路PWM波形的探究(2024-05-27)
波器逻辑分析功能验证结果
5.3 验证抖动范围不超过3ns
-06-
结论
综上所述,使用STM32H7的同步启动定时器可有效降低多个定时器之间的相位误差,提高系统的定时精度。通过TIM定时器主从模式功能,实现了定时器......
C51单片机重要知识点总结(2022-12-14)
,只要用软件使TCON中断TR0/TR1为1,就可以启动定时/计数器工作;GATE=1时,要用软件使TR0或TR1为1,同时外部中断引脚也为高电平时,才能启动定时/计数器工作。即此时定时器......
基于STC51单片机的自动门铃(2024-04-07)
工作方式
TMOD &= ~(1<<3); //门控位:由运行控制位TR启动定时器
TL0 = 156;
TH0 = 156; //100us进入......
STM32CubeMX系列 | 定时器中断(2023-03-21)
);本实验主要介绍难度适中的通用定时器,通用定时器是一个通过可编程预分频器驱动的16位自动装载计数器构成。 它适用于多种场合,包括测量输入信号的脉冲长度(输入捕获)或者产生输出波形(输出比较和PWM......
51单片机超声波测距程序代码分享(2023-08-16)
; //启动定时器0
IT0=0; //由高电平变低电平,触发外部中断
ET0=1; //打开定时器0中断
//ET1=1; //打开定时器1中断
EX0=0; //关闭外部中断
EA=1; //打开......
如何利用单片机向电脑发送一串汉字(2023-08-16)
操作步骤:
1.设置TMOD设置波特率和定时器1的工作方式。
2.设置定时器的初始值。
3.设置串行口工作方式。
4.设置波特率不加倍。
5.打开TR1允许发送。
6.启动定时器。
7.串行......
s3c2440裸机-电阻触摸屏编程(4.isr设计_4.2支持长按和滑动)(2023-07-21)
, y);
/* 启动定时器以再次读取数据 */
ts_timer_enable();
}
else
{
ts_timer_disable......
s3c2440裸机-电阻触摸屏-4.2-isr设计_支持长按和滑动(2024-07-03)
= %08dnr", x, y); /* 启动定时器以再次读取数据 */ ts_timer_enable(); } else { ts_timer_disable......
51系列单片机定时器的实用方法(2023-09-12)
启动控制位,软件置位TRn即可启动定时器,软件清除TRn关闭标志位。
IEn:外部中断请求标志位。
ITn:外部中断出发模式控制位,ITn=0为低电平触发,ITn=1为下降沿触发。
中断允许控制寄存器IE......
8052频率计(计数器2和定时器0的结合)(2024-04-15)
EXEN2 = 0;
ET2=1;
TR2=1; //启动定时器2
}
void main()
{
count=0......
关于STM32的计数与延时(2023-05-10)
(TIM6, ENABLE); //启动定时器 while(Times--) { while(TIM_GetFlagStatus(TIM6, TIM_FLAG_Update) == RESET......
单片机输出PWM常见方法和注意事项(2022-12-08)
中断控制IO高低电平输出:
定时器中断配置 ——> 启动定时器 ——> 响应中断,控制IO高低电平···
4.熟练(中级+)级别
定时器PWM硬件控制输出:
配置PWM对应的IO,以及定时器......
STM32有哪几种定时器 STM32高级定时器有哪些功能(2023-08-03)
一些工业上的电机,还有带一些死区控制、急刹车等专业功能。
定时器计数模式:
向上计数模式:计数器从0计数到自动加载值(TIMx_ARR,相当于SysTick的重载数值寄存器),然后重新从0开始计数,达到......
. HAL_NVIC_EnableIRQ(TIM_HARD_IRQn);
88. }
89.
90. /* 启动定时器 */
91. HAL_TIM_Base_Start......
单片机c语言教程第十三章--C51循环语句(2023-05-10)
; //启动定时器
while(I<=10)
{
SUM = I + SUM; //累加
printf ("%d SUM=%dn",I,SUM); //显示
I++;
}
while(1......
定时器/计数器0(定时器)(2024-08-15)
的核心在这
*/
TMOD = 0x09;
TH0 = 0x0D8;
TL0 = 0x0F0;
TR0 = 1;//启动定时器
}
void main......
LPC824-系统定时器SysTick(2023-05-24)
,在读取该值后自动清零。(6)第17到31位为保留位,不能对它们写1。SYST_RVR是系统定时器的初始值重载寄存器,负责SysTick的24位初值载入。下表给出了它的全部位结构,其字......
Linux驱动学习笔记之触摸屏驱动(2023-02-02)
ADC中断
在ADC中断处理函数里上报(input_event)启动定时器
再次启动定时器(可以处理滑动、长按)
松开按键
其驱动程序的写法和之前写输入子系统的写法基本上一致。
写出入口函数,出口......
关于垂直燃烧测试仪的技术指标的介绍(2023-01-09)
将控制模式开关移动到中心位置,电动关闭AGC。
主要用途:适用于有阻燃要求的服装织物、装饰织物、帐篷织物等阻燃性能的测定。可供印染工业、橡胶工业、纺织品检验部门和科研单位使用。
仪器特征
1、燃烧器自动定时......
S_OFFDT:分配关断延时定时器参数并启动(2024-08-01)
号状态将复位为“0”。如果定时器运行期间输入 S 的信号状态从“0”变为“1”,定时器将停止。只有在检测到输入 S 的信号下降沿后,才会重新启动定时器。
持续时间由定时器值和时基构成,且在参数 TV 处设......
51单片机C语言程序100例分析(4)外设(2022-12-07)
统计中断次数
}
TH0=(65536-46083)/256; //重新给计数器T0赋初值
TL0=(65536-46083)%256;
TR0=1; //启动定时器T0......
基于51单片机的太阳能路灯控制系统(2023-09-13)
;//启动定时器1
TMOD |= 0x20;//定时器1,工作模式2 8位自动重装
TH1 = 0xfd;
TL1 = 0xfd;//设置比特率9600
}
void Set_Light......
基于51单片机的太阳能路灯控制系统设计方案(2023-09-25)
;//启动定时器1
TMOD |= 0x20;//定时器1,工作模式2 8位自动重装
TH1 = 0xfd;
TL1 = 0xfd;//设置比特率9600
}
void Set_Light......
51单片机定时器中断_51单片机中断系统_51单片机扩展中断的四种方法(2023-08-15)
被清零。各位被赋不同值的含义如下:
图4.定时器/计数器控制寄存器TCON
TF1--定时器1溢出标志位
当定时器1计满溢出时,由硬件使TF1置1,并申请中断。进入中断程序后由硬件自动......
单片机定时器中断原理及s3c2440的定时器使用方法(2023-01-31)
:定时器和中断都属于单片机的内部资源,在开发板上是没有芯片的,同时定时器的初始化程序一旦溢出,会自动去执行定时器中断子程序,而不需要我们自己去调用,这些都是由硬件直接控制的。
2:定时器......
定时器中断是什么意思,定时器中断的工作原理(2024-02-22)
打开总中断EA=1,这一步是所有中断所必须的,然后打开定时器0中断,ET0=1。
4、这时准备工作结束,启动定时器,使用TCON寄存器,TR0=1,实现了一个50毫秒的定时。
......
相关企业
;苏州安亿家卫厨有限公司;;新世纪 - 家用燃气灶行业的一次大革命 具有三重安全保护(自动定时、漏气关闭、以外熄火)全自动控制"燃气灶
、可编程定时器、机械定时器、电子定时器、继电器、计数器、累时器系列等。 亚德公司本着“以诚信赢的客户,以质量力足市场 ”的企业发展理念,竭诚为中国的工业自动化提供优质的产品及服务,本公司热切希望海内个广大客户给予垂询与惠顾!
;奉化市完美塑齿电器接触件厂;;本厂现改名为奉化市完美定时器厂,有技术人员二十余人,员工200多人,注塑机从15克立机到200克卧机共几十台,自动脉冲焊接机,冲机,,磨床,线切割等等设备100余台
DXT15SFX/3系列、家用电动洗衣机脱水定时器DTX5-2系列、全自动洗衣机牵引器DQY型、家用电动双桶洗衣机45分洗涤定时器、家用电动双桶洗衣机双轴洗涤定时器、电冰箱化霜定时器、电饭煲定时器
;杭州航天日月电器有限公司;;我公司专业生产销售定时器,产品有电烤箱定时器,0032烤炉定时器,喷水定时器,24小时定时器等; 电烤箱定时器有5分钟,15分钟,30分钟,60分钟,90分钟,120
;慈溪市新浦定时器厂;;工厂目前生产的定时器品种有洗衣机用各类定时器;电风扇、取暖器、电热器具用各类定时器;电饭煲用各类定时器及计时器系列.企业秉承“质量第一、信誉至上,出厂产品、终身服务”的宗
;慈溪市亿爱电器厂;;我厂是专业生产24小时机械式定时器插座及1-12小时倒计时充电保护定时器插座的专业厂家,成立于2001年1月,原名为慈溪市附海镇梦泽电器厂,现更名为慈溪市亿爱电器厂. 我厂
-小型定时器――时间继电器,FAA/FMB/FMC/HAA系列――时间继电器(多功能定时器), 特殊继电器等。 专业为您选择型号,提供技术服务。 “卓越的产品和完 善的服务” 是芬祥自动
插到电源插座上,水泵插头插到定时器的插座上就可,一般抽一箱水抽满需二十分钟,每次抽水定时二十分钟,到时间自动关闭,也可定时其它各种电器-电饭煲,手机,电脑,收音机,排气扇,电风扇,饮水机,豆浆
;盛通科技;;郑州盛通科技有限公司是由优秀的定时开关创办的国内首家微电脑定时开关生产商,为广大商家提供霓虹灯控制器类、开关定时类、LED开关电源和单片机开发业务,定时器,定时器价格,led开关